What the role is about:

The Dispensary Supervisor II oversees higher-level store operations, inventory systems, and team leadership. This role focuses on compliance, performance analysis, and operational efficiency while supporting the General Manager in all aspects of store management.


What impact you’ll make:


  • Guide the crew through day-to-day operations with confidence by supporting all Patient Care Coordinators and Customer Service representatives, as assigned by store leadership based on staffing and business needs

  • Take charge and lead the team with clarity and confidence

  • Hire, onboard, schedule, and coach—you're the one who keeps the team thriving

  • Step in with constructive feedback or discipline when needed, always with growth in mind

  • Be the mentor newer supervisors look up to—you set the tone for leadership

  • Ensure every customer interaction is memorable, positive, and consistent

  • Handle high-stakes service issues with poise and help shape how we train the team to do the same

  • Own the flow of products—manage orders, track inventory, and ensure every shelf is stocked with intention

  • Dive into sales and inventory data to find the story in the numbers

  • Keep the vault tight, the layout smart, and the product mix optimized for success

  • Monitor transaction accuracy, perform audits, and ensure everything aligns with company and legal protocols

  • Maintain safes and change funds with precision and professionalism

  • Be the point person during inspections—you’ve got the knowledge and the systems down

  • Analyze sales trends and help plan promos that move the needle

  • Share feedback and ideas that make our store more effective, more profitable, and more engaging

  • Lead training programs that elevate the entire team’s game

  • Develop SOPs and resources that set the standard

  • Help everyone—from new hires to seasoned staff—stay sharp and informed

  • Confidently run the entire store when leadership is out

  • Jump into any role needed to keep things moving and the team supported

  • Adhere to and uphold all security measures and safety policies

  • Support the dispensary management team in ensuring company standards, compliance policies and Maryland state regulations are followed
